This site uses cookies to store information on your computer. By using this site, you consent to the placement and use of these cookies. Read our Privacy Policy to learn more.
ACCEPT
March for Life 2017
Air date
Pope Francis is saluting the vast number of pilgrims marching for life in Washington. The Holy Father sending along his blessing and greetings as the throng assembles on the National Mall. Among the crowd, our Michelle Powers.